Answer:
Mr. Jenkins has 12 cups.
Step-by-step explanation:
Consider the provided information.
Mr.Jenkins has 48 paintbrushes and 60 tubes of paint to put into cups.
It is given that The greatest common factor for the number of paint brushes and the number of tubes of paint is equal to the number of cups Mr.Jenkins has.
First find the greatest common factor of 48 and 60.
48 = 2×2×2×2×3
60 = 2×2×3×5
Hence, the greatest common factor is 2×2×3=12
Therefore, Mr. Jenkins has 12 cups.
